Getting from Pearson International Airport (YYZ) to central Toronto
Pearson International Airport to central Toronto has a drive time of about 25 minutes. It's approximately 27 kilometres away.
It takes around 50 minutes if you're using public transport.
When to fly to Pearson International Airport (YYZ)
It's time to choose your dates for your flight from Humberside Airport to Pearson International Airport. August is the most popular month to visit Toronto. If you like a quieter vibe, go in February.
Book your flight from Humberside Airport to Pearson International Airport for July if you want to explore Toronto during its warmest month. You can expect temperatures of between 14ºC (57ºF) and 28ºC (82ºF).
If you want cooler conditions, search for a cheap ticket from HUY to YYZ in January. Temperatures average between -12ºC (10ºF) and 1ºC (34ºF) then.
Explore more of Canada
Toronto has plenty going for it, but there are so many other corners of Canada waiting to be explored. Around 499 kilometres north-east of Toronto, a trip to Montreal will keep your itinerary busy. Start with popular sights like Mount Royal Park, Montreal Botanical Garden and Saint Joseph's Oratory of Mount Royal.
Around 354 kilometres north-east of Toronto, Ottawa is another essential stop in Canada. Start your sightseeing at Parliament Hill, Rideau Canal and National Gallery of Canada.
